| #15934 | obsolete | Microphone not visible to Windows7 guest. | ||
| Description |
Debian Sid with Virtualbox 5.1.6 from Debian's contrib repository. Identical behaviour on deb packages from Oracle. Fresh Windows 7 guest. Intel HD Audio selected. PulseAudio shows Virtualbox has captured the microphone and is recording its input. Windows 7 shows no recording devices. (right click speaker > 'Recording Devices') Applications e.g. Skype claim no audio devices. Sound output works perfectly well. |

| #15932 | duplicate | BrokenSharedFolder | ||
| Description |
I am using CentOS7 as the host and Windows 10 as the guest. I have a shared folder on the host that is mounted by the guest. After a random period of time, Explorer or anything accessing this shared folder becomes "Not responding" within Win10. I get the Win10 "waiting" ring. Unfortunately, I never get an error message within Windows 10 or in the log files of CentOS7. To troubleshoot it, I tried to safe shutdown and/or reboot the Win10 guest, but it will not successfully shutdown. It must be hard booted in order to resolve. When I try to "modify" the Shared folder settings on the host, I get an error that says "Broken Shared Folder". I do not know how to provide any more information like debug information or logs but would be willing to provide any details if instructed how. |
